We all know the term “senior” but without always knowing exactly at what age he refers. Already, do you know the origin of this word? The French word “senior” comes from the eponymous Latin “senior” which means “older”, “older” or “older”. Seniors thus designate people of a rather advanced age but not either “elderly people”. “It is beyond 75 years that we are talking about” elderly person ““Recalls Dr. Christophe de Jaeger, a gerontologist and a researcher specializing in aging.
The senior is thus younger than the “elderly person”. And his precise age varies according to the areas. In marketing, the term “senior” is employed to qualify a person over 50. It is also the age included in the definition of the Larousse dictionary. In the professional world, the employee is considered to be “senior” from the age of 45, which is why it is essential to maintain himself developments in his profession. But this term should not be seen as negative since it implies that the person has experience. His skills and qualifications are no longer to be demonstrated. It’s a good thing for her.
On a medical level, the gerontologist explains that “The notion of senior Globally corresponds to the retirement age “ 60 years. It is also the age retained by transport companies to travel at reduced prices or cultural establishments to make cheaper visits (museums, cinemas …). “”Often poorly perceived, the term “senior” echoes a notion of transition, which implies that the person has experience. It is not insulting, Corrects our interlocutor. The senior is no longer active professionally but it can be active in other areas such as putting himself at the service of associations, participating in trips for seniors, that is to say for healthy retirees “.
